South Dearborn Community School Corporation Releases Graduation Update

SDHS Graduation will happen on Satuday, July 18.

(Aurora, Ind.) - After postponements and multiple updates from Indiana Governor Eric Holcomb, South Dearborn High School graduates will receive their diplomas this Saturday, July 18. 

Due to Gov. Holcomb's announcement to keep the state at Stage 4.5 of the Back On Track plan, modifications have been made to hold the Commencement Ceremony with limited amounts of people in the gymnasium at one time. 

Today, the South Dearborn Community School Corporation released the revised gradution plan

These changes include: 

  • Seniors will be divided into "Flights" of 20 students. Seniors will be given their Flight numbers at graduation practice. 
  • All graduates will be required to report to the high school cafeteria at 9:30 a.m. regardless of their Flight. 
  • Graduation guests will only be allowed to enter the building when it is their graduate's Flight time. Guests must have a ticket and a signed COVID-19 Waiver to enter. 
  • Guests will be escorted out of the gym after each Flight in order to make room for the next group of guests.
  • It is requested that guests remain in their vehicles until the Flight before their graduate's. It is anticipated that each Flight will take approximately 15 minutes. 
  • All graduation guests are encouraged to watch the Livestream of the ceremony at southdearbornhs.live

Below are the estimated Flight times: 

  • Flight 1 - 11:00 a.m. - 11:15 a.m.
  • Flight 2 - 11:15 a.m. - 11:30 a.m.
  • Flight 3 - 11:30 a.m. - 11:45 a.m.
  • Flight 4 - 11:45 a.m. - 12:00 p.m.
  • Flight 5 - 12:00 p.m. - 12:15 p.m.
  • Flight 6 - 12:15 p.m. - 12:30 p.m.
  • Flight 7 - 12:30 p.m. - 12:45 p.m.
  • Flight 8 - 12:45 p.m. - 1:00 p.m.

South Dearborn Community School Corporation recommends that all guests use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) and follow COVID-19 safety measures, but it is not required. Additionally, it is recommended that anyone 65 or older, have preexisting conditions, or are considered "high-risk" do not attend. Those with concerns should consult with a doctor before attending.
